Excerpt from Identifying the Attributes of Successful Executive Support System Implementation
The use of computers by top management, known as executive support systems (ess), is a steadily growing phenomenon, one that can have major impacts on the nature of executive work and the way organizations function. Like any new application of information technology, however, ess is fraught with pitfalls. Technological, organizational, psychological and educational issues all contribute variables that make the implementation of executive support systems difficult.
